25 Commits

Author SHA1 Message Date
Hemang
f8bf7be405 Add mcp_streamable route and refactor some common code between sse and streamable. Update tests for 400 errors in sse. 2025-05-27 23:11:57 +02:00
Hemang
e32ec74ed2 Fix paths to pyproject.toml and README in dockerfile.gateway. Also update context in publish-images.yml 2025-05-14 18:05:14 +05:30
Hemang
e2e004b7b1 Move dockerfiles inside gateway/ and update main CLI script to be able to run build, up, down and logs on a local gateway server instance. 2025-05-14 14:21:48 +05:30
Hemang Sarkar
73de68e822 Update tests_ci.yml with a timeout at the job level. 2025-05-12 15:36:33 +02:00
Hemang
132eedab0a Update tests_ci.yml so that the CI run fails even when unit tests fail. 2025-05-07 02:03:06 +05:30
Hemang
aec7808e3e Fix broken integration tests. 2025-05-07 01:08:15 +05:30
Hemang
dc9ac9c3c6 Fix broken unit tests. 2025-05-07 01:08:15 +05:30
Hemang
8cc72db6ba Add PyPi publish action. 2025-04-17 07:36:41 +02:00
Hemang
5bf121bbda Use pyproject.toml instead of requirements.txt and fix some broken tests. 2025-04-17 07:15:28 +02:00
Hemang
35cb889f1a Update guardrails test after annotations ranges filtering. 2025-03-27 12:26:17 +01:00
Hemang
22acb38131 Add tests for the guardrails integration for open_ai route. 2025-03-18 14:46:22 +01:00
Hemang
6558f23604 Add unit tests and move the current integration tests into a separate directory. 2025-03-12 23:57:00 +01:00
Luca Beurer-Kellner
ee013de105 fig tags in CI 2025-03-11 17:48:29 +01:00
Luca Beurer-Kellner
8709ff4bd8 enable CI 2025-03-11 17:47:53 +01:00
Luca Beurer-Kellner
5ec6d3403a testing tags 2025-03-11 14:45:33 +01:00
Luca Beurer-Kellner
2f8a019ae0 testing tags 2025-03-11 14:44:24 +01:00
Luca Beurer-Kellner
68fbdc49a3 fix trigger 2025-03-11 14:43:37 +01:00
Luca Beurer-Kellner
eb969c24df fix condition 2025-03-11 14:43:17 +01:00
Luca Beurer-Kellner
a34e88b9c7 fix trigger 2025-03-11 14:42:48 +01:00
Luca Beurer-Kellner
408839a72c try publish images 2025-03-11 14:42:07 +01:00
Hemang
0554970ce2 Add Gemini API key for tests. 2025-03-10 15:18:13 +01:00
Hemang
7008f73310 Rename proxy to gateway. 2025-03-05 14:35:39 +01:00
Zishan
86895c61ce add anthropic api key and remove tavily use 2025-02-12 14:40:57 +01:00
Hemang
472136a2ad Remove coverage for now. 2025-02-11 10:29:04 +01:00
Hemang Sarkar
46417a804f Create tests_ci.yml 2025-02-11 10:16:17 +01:00